The South Atlantic Conference Announces Field Hockey Players of the Week
ROCK HILL, S.C. (TheSAC.com) – The South Atlantic Conference announced its Field Hockey Players of the Week for matches played during the twelfth week of the 2022 season. Converse forward Lotte Kanters was named the offensive player of the week, while Mount Olive defender Annefleur Moerkerken was named defensive player of the week.
Kanters, a sophomore from Loosdrecht, Netherlands, scored four goals and had two assists for a 10-point week. She scored on a penalty stroke with four minutes remaining in the second period to apply pressure to No. 2 Shippensburg, the defending National Champions. On Saturday, she recorded her fourth hat trick of the season after she scored three goals against Lincoln Memorial to contribute to the Valkyries' record-setting 12-0 win. With 27 goals on the year, she leads the NCAA DII Field Hockey rankings in goals per game (1.59) and points per game (3.65).
Moerkerken, a sophomore from Driebergen, Netherlands, registered an assist and aided the Mount Olive defensive to a 7-0 shutout win over Coker on Saturday. She shut down multiple attacking opportunities and delivered a through ball to teammate Nikki Bos in the 11th minute to increase the Trojans' lead. Her efforts helped Mount Olive finish the regular season undefeated in conference play and earn their first ever Piedmont Division regular season title.
